This remapper lets you specify how the Slider control affects the target color input. The remapper is visible only when Use Remapping is turned on in the properties of the Slider control component. For more information on how remapping works, see Remappers.
The remapper works as follows: it performs a linear interpolation between its Minimum and Maximum colors, where the interpolation coefficient is defined by Value provided by the Slider control. The color produced by the interpolation is sent to the target input.
These parameters define the two colors to be mixed together to produce the resulting color for the target input.
